Assistant General Counsel - Regulatory Affairs

ITW, Glenview, Illinois, United States, 60025


Job Description

Reporting to the Chief Compliance Officer, the Assistant General Counsel - Regulatory Affairs provides legal support to each of ITW’s Segments and Corporate functions as needed on a variety of regulatory matters, with a principal focus on monitoring and advising ITW businesses regarding existing and developing legal and regulatory issues affecting the company’s operations and products. This individual must also seamlessly coordinate input from ITW Segments and other subject matter experts within the Legal and other Corporate departments (i.e., EHSS, Trade Compliance, Strategic Sourcing, Commercial, Ethics & Compliance, etc.).

Primary Responsibilities:

Work collaboratively with, and manage expectations of, a broad range of internal and external stakeholders to proactively monitor, analyze, and advise on proposed and pending legislation impacting the business to ensure ITW’s 84 global business divisions are fully informed regarding enterprise risks/opportunities

Provide strategic thought leadership and tactical support for engaging with governmental and regulatory agencies; provide excellent customer service and facilitate efficient and practical resolution of regulatory questions.

Ensure ITW has appropriate resources and relationships in place to proactively address regulatory risk in key areas such as Environmental Impact, Product Stewardship, and Sustainability by managing external resources (e.g. law firms and lobbyists) in a cost effective manner.

Provide ongoing legal support to ITW businesses to ensure awareness of, and compliance with, emerging, new, and existing laws and regulations.

Lead and provide support for special projects and conduct relevant legal research for the department.
